Hong Kong, Furama Hotel, Jun 07, 1999
Ulysse Nardin, Locle, 1930's. Very fine, 18K yellow gold gentleman's wristwatch with square button chronograph, register, tachometer and telemeter with fitted box and certificate.
C. three body, massive, polished, satine, lapidated lugs. D. two-tone silver with painted gold and blue Arabic numerals, auxiliary seconds and 30 minutes register dials, outer tachometer and telemeter graduations. "Baton" gold hands. M. 13"', rhodium plated, "fausses cotes" decoration, 17 jewels, lever escapement, monometallic balance adjusted to temperatures, shock-absorber, self-compensating Breguet balance-spring. Dial, case and movement signed. Diam. 33 mm.
